Sports Medicine Specialist Program (SPKO)
Maximum age:
37 years for regular applicants
40 years for applicants from the Armed Forces (TNI), National Police (POLRI), or Study Assignment programs
Member of a professional organization
Proof of academic graduation and competency examination (UKMPPD)
Minimum of 3 months of clinical practice
Completion of internship program
Physically healthy
Participation in sports medicine seminars, symposiums, workshops, or scientific events (optional)
Active health insurance membership
Scholarship recipient (optional)
National Identity Card (KTP) or other valid identification and Study Assignment Letter
Professional organization membership card (IDI, PDUI, etc.)
Bachelor’s Degree Certificate, Bachelor’s Academic Transcript, Professional Certificate, and Professional Academic Transcript
Valid Registration Certificate (STR) and Practice License (SIP)
Internship Completion Certificate
Health Certificate from a government hospital or community health center
Drug-Free Certificate
Study Permit Letter from employer (if currently employed)
TOEFL Certificate with a minimum score of 500
Certificates of seminars, symposiums, or workshops (optional)
Statement letter confirming experience as a sports event physician (optional)
BPJS Membership Card, Indonesia Health Card, or other health insurance
Scholarship award letter (e.g., LPDP), if applicable (optional)
